section Using the Web-Based Advanced User Interface Saving a Current Configuration 1 You can save your current configuration by using this feature. Saving your configuration will allow you to restore it later if your settings are lost or changed. It is recommended that you back up your current configuration 2 before performing a firmware update. 3 1. Click "Save". A window called "File Download" will open. Click "Save". 4 5 6 2. A window will open that allows you to select the location where you want 7 to save the configuration file. Select a location. You can name the file anything you want, or use the default 8 name "Config". Be sure to name the file so you can locate it yourself later. 9 When you have selected the location and name of the file, click "Save". 10 3. When the save is complete, you will see the following window. Click "Close". The configuration is now saved. 65
